Dr. Fishman has been a Consultant Physician and Rheumatologist since 2001. He investigates and treats all forms of inflammatory and degenerative arthritis, as well as back pain, osteoporosis, connective tissue disease and soft-tissue rheumatism, such as fibromyalgia (which is one of his clinical interests). He has particular experience in the field of Paediatric and Adolescent Rheumatology.
As well as being a full-time Consultant at Luton and Dunstable University Hospital, he is also the Clinical Director for Rheumatology, leading the adult rheumatology service and setting up the paediatric rheumatology service. Additional positions held have included Secretary of the East Anglian Rheumatology Society, Eastern Regional representative on the Executive Committee of the British Society for Rheumatology and Eastern Regional Speciality Adviser for the Royal College of Physicians.
It is also of note that Dr. Fishman can treat all forms of degenerative and inflammatory arthritis with joint, tendon and soft tissue injections to patients of all ages and is trained in the use of diagnostic ultrasound.

Dr Fishman graduated as MB BS from St Mary's Hospital Medical School (now part of Imperial College) in 1988, having also taken an intercalated BSc in Neuroanatomy during his medical studies. He obtained membership of the Royal College of Physicians in 1991 and was elected as a Fellow of the College in 2006. In 1999, he was awarded a PhD from the University of London for Molecular Pathology research related to Juvenile Arthritis.
